Mali’s peace accord to be signed Sunday in Algiers: Algeria

Algeria says the Malian government and six militant groups operating in the restive northern parts of the West African country are set to ink a peace deal on Sunday in the Algerian capital, Algiers.

According to IRIB, a source in Algeria’s Foreign Ministry said on Saturday “The Malian parties will sign a peace accord on Sunday morning under the auspices of Algeria.”
Since last July, negotiations brokered by Algeria and the United Nations have been held between Mali’s government and the militants in Algiers.
The Algerian Foreign Ministry invited the media to the signing ceremony, which is slated to be held at 8:30 am local time.
A 30-page draft deal titled the “Agreement for Peace and Reconciliation in Mali from the Algiers Process” calls for “reconstruction of the country`s national unity” in a way that “respects its territorial integrity and takes account of its ethnic and cultural diversity.”
Under the deal, a raft of powers will be transferred from Bamako to the country`s violence-hit north.
The agreement also suggests establishment of elected local assemblies led by a directly-elected president, as well as “greater representation of the northern populations in national institutions.”
